Comark Bike Counter uses laser technology to detect bicycles, pedestrians and e-scooters. The emitted laser beam is used to scan on four parallel planes at an angle of 96° and is able to accurately identify the profile of the bicycle, e-scooter or pedestrian.
The laser detector is able to:
- Count bicycles, e-scooters and people;
- Classify between pedestrians, e-scooters and bicycles;
- Detect the transit direction.
Compared to other simpler counting systems, Comark Bike Counter is very accurate in detecting bicycles, pedestrians, and e-scooters even if they transit in groups. The sensor performs continuous scans across the width of the cycle path and is able to discriminate individual bicycles even if they are very close together.
The detector has been designed to work outdoors, even in adverse weather conditions.
